Almond Paste

Moderate concern

Almond paste contains roughly 50% added sugar by weight, putting it in the high-sugar category despite the nutritious almond base. Almonds are an FDA-recognized tree nut allergen requiring declaration.

What it is

A confectionery ingredient made from finely ground blanched almonds and sugar (typically 1:1 by weight).

Bakery and confectionery filling and base for marzipan.

Regulatory status

United States — FDA

Composite food; almond declared allergen under FALCPA.

European Union — EFSA

Composite food; nuts declared allergen under Reg. 1169/2011.
